Is the use of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ch safe for pregnant women?
DicloTrans Transdermal Patch should not be taken during pregnancy, or should only be taken on the advice of a doctor as it may have severe side effects.
Is the use of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ch safe during breastfeeding?
DicloTrans Transdermal Patch may have very limited harmful effects for breastfeeding women.
What is the effect of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ch on the Kidneys?
Effects of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ch on kidney can be severe. It is not safe to use it without doctor's advice.
What is the effect of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ch on the Liver?
There may be severe side effects of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ch on your liver. Do not take it unless a doctor says so.
What is the effect of DicloTrans Transdermal Patch on the Heart?
You may experience side effects on your heart after taking DicloTrans Transdermal Patch. If this happens, then discontinue its use. Consult your medical practitioner, and do as he/she suggests.

Is this DicloTrans Transdermal Patch habit forming or addictive?
No, there is no any evidence that DicloTrans Transdermal Patch is addictive.
Is it safe to drive or operate heavy machinery when consuming?
DicloTrans Transdermal Patch does not cause dizziness or sleep, so you can drive a vehicle or operate machinery also.
Is it safe?
DicloTrans Transdermal Patch should be used only after doctor's advice.
Is it able to treat mental disorders?
No, DicloTrans Transdermal Patch is not used to treat mental disorders.

Interaction between Alcohol and DicloTrans Transdermal Patch
Taking DicloTrans Transdermal Patch with alcohol can have severely harmful effects on your health.
